Audio by Lance Cpl. Troy Saunders and Cpl. Jonathan Smith | Defense Media Activity - Marines | 12.21.2016
I’m Private First Class Troy Saunders with your Marine Minute. Japan's top court ruled, on Tuesday, in favor of a government plan to relocate a U.S. military base on the island of Okinawa. Marines Corps air station futenma, will be relocated to the Camp Schwab area of the island. The U.S. State Department applauded the ruling, stating that The U.S. and Japan remain committed to the plan......
